HÀ NỘI — Even while under construction, the new Hà Nội Opera House at West Lake has become a focal point for international media. Recently, the prestigious Travel + Leisure Asia (T+L) shared high praise on its Instagram platform, envisioning the project as a new cultural icon that will propel Việt Nam onto the global stage.

The magazine opened its feature with a bold declaration: "Move aside, Sydney. There’s a new iconic opera house on the water." The fact that Hà Nội's architectural masterpiece is being showcased by a platform that shapes the trends of the global travel elite is a clear testament to the project's worldwide appeal. International experts have already begun to place the Hà Nội Opera House on the same scale as the most legendary icons on the planet.

A "brainchild" of the legendary Pritzker Prize-winning architect Renzo Piano, the structure is regarded as one of Việt Nam's most ambitious and exciting contemporary cultural projects. What specifically impressed Travel + Leisure Asia was the seamless harmony between futuristic architectural thinking and deep-rooted local heritage.

Particularly moved by the cultural narrative behind the design, Travel + Leisure Asia used poetic prose to describe the project. The magazine likens the theater to a "giant pearl" carrying the historical flow of West Lake. The author emotionally revisits the memories of local generations who once dove into the lake for freshwater pearls-pink, orange, and white. This shimmering legacy, according to the publication, has now been "reborn in the pearl-effect ceramic shell of the theater’s roof." Thanks to this unique material, the building possesses a breathtaking, ever-changing beauty, with the ability to "change colour according to the light, glowing at dawn, twilight, and even under the stars."

In terms of scale and functionality, the media outlet notes that the project was born to "complement Hà Nội's cherished 1911 colonial opera house, but on an entirely different scale." The world-class infrastructure boasts a total capacity of 2,800 seats, featuring an 1,800-seat opera hall and a 1,000-seat convention hall. It is fully equipped to host premier art forms, from symphonies to ballets, and possesses the stature to "attract the world's biggest international productions" to Việt Nam.

The international publication envisions a truly luxury art-viewing experience: audiences can access the Hà Nội Opera House by water via eight dedicated boat piers. The entire architectural "pearl" is nestled within a 44-hectare super cultural park, creating a rare and vibrant artistic ecosystem.
